BIKINI
For your information, we have been informed by Vice Admiral L. M.
Mustin, USN, Director, DASA, that the Bikini cleanup project is
now complete. On October 8, 1969, the Trust Territory represen-

tative on Bikini indicated satisfaction with the job, and by

message of October 13, 1969, to Admiral Mustin, the AEC certified
that the radioactive scrap removal and general radiological cleanup
were satisfactorily completed. Director, DASA, will originate a
comprehensive final report documenting the AEC-DOD cleanup at
Bikini Atoli.

By letter of June 11, 1969. the Deputy High Commissioner of the

Trust Territory of the Pacific Islands requested that the AEC

review current recommendations regarding land and food use in
light of information acquired during the cleanup operation.
In
response to this request, the Division of Biology and Medicine
intends to review the relevant cleanup data and make a final
judgment on radiological safety. In addition, Dr. Robert A.
Conard of Brookhaven National Laboratory will conduct medical
surveillance of the people of Bikini as they return to their
home atoll.
